AI Summary

  • Extends the pilot program evaluation deadline for Colorado's Office of Public Guardianship from 2021 to 2023, allowing the general assembly additional time to decide whether to continue, discontinue, or expand the office.

  • Changes the repeal date of the Office of Public Guardianship from December 31, 2023 to June 30, 2024.

  • Transfers any unexpended funds remaining in the Office of Public Guardianship Cash Fund to the general fund on June 30, 2024 instead of June 30, 2021.

  • Requires the office to notify the Joint Budget Committee if the 2023 legislative session ends without enacting legislation to continue or expand the office, and allows court fees to be reduced accordingly.

  • Designates the act as necessary for the immediate preservation of public peace, health, or safety.
